Elliott Auctions, LLC guarantees the toys they sell, but cannot be responsible for repairs not visible without taking the toy apart or replacement parts created by contemporary craftsmen who are doing expert restorations. Missing pieces of toys and games not obvious without directions or knowledge of the toy or game are also not part of this guarantee. Miniature figures - major defects, damages, repair and/or repainting have been noted where possible. It must be understood that we cannot be responsible for minor age defects or hidden conditions. They will be sold in an "as is" condition. Original boxes were used to protect the items inside, so they are usually worn to some degree. The original box is not included in the grading of the toy, ever. An original box described as "rough" should be considered as in very poor & distressed condition and may or may not be complete. It must be understood that toys were played with by children. Consequently, when a toy is graded C1, it has more flaws, such as rust, dents, worn tires, etc., than toys graded C6. However, the toys graded C6 also might have these flaws, but to a lesser degree. We do not grade a toy based on its rarity or desirability. When grading toy trains we strictly adhere to the TCA standards which we are a member of (12-67544). Elliott Auctions LLC

 is once again happy to provide an afternoon filled with toy trains from most postwar and modern manufacturers. 

Lionel, American Flyer, Marx, MTH, K-Line, Weaver, KMT, Menards and others in G, O, S, and HO scales/gauges.

Modern Era highlights are to include Lionel; 28057 Southern 4-8-2 Mountain, 24579 NYC E7 AA, 28052 and 24853 NYC E7 powered and dummy B, 24597 NYC E7 breakdown B, all in original boxes.  MTH 20-2185-1 UP Veranda Turbine in original box.  K-Line K-4670L and K-4670M NYC aluminum passengers. Menards; 279-5926 Cripple Creek Engine Works, 279-4324 Vetter Sash & Door, 279-4452 multi-purpose building.  And more F3 powered and dummy units, freight cars, passenger cars, accessories and more in original boxes.  Postwar highlights will be announced soon but will mostly be boxed with some loose additions.  An overview of highlights with photos will be updated soon when we get into cataloging the postwar section.
